It seems, this has to do with column ordering in the main table and in the global search. For the main table, it works great. For the search, column re-ordering leads to a hidden column:

  1. Reorder Title / Author (so that Title is last)
    image
  2. Restart
  3. Start Global Search. See "Title" being missing
    image
